游戏客户端软件工程师岗位职责
游戏客户端软件工程师是游戏公司中非常重要的一种岗位,他们的主要职责是开发和维护游戏客户端,实现游戏玩法和用户界面等功能,同时还需要解决客户端的相关问题,提高游戏客户端的稳定性和性能。以下是游戏客户端软件工程师的具体职责和要求:
1. 软件设计和开发:游戏客户端软件工程师需要设计和开发游戏客户端的程序代码,包括游戏程序逻辑、玩家角控制、人机交互、游戏音效等内容。他们需要熟练掌握 C++、Java 等编程语言,有一定的数学和数据结构基础。
2. 游戏优化和调试:游戏客户端软件工程师需要对游戏客户端进行优化和调试,确保游戏的流畅性、稳定性和可玩性,并纠正游戏中出现的各种故障和错误。他们可以使用性能测试工具、调试工具等手段,进行客户端测试。
3. 与其他团队合作:游戏客户端软件工程师需要与设计团队、美工团队和策划团队紧密合作,确保游戏的视觉效果和游戏策划方案的实现逻辑与可行性。
游戏开发工程师需要学什么
4. 技术更新和研发:游戏客户端软件工程师需要时刻关注游戏技术的最新发展和变化,不断
学习新的技术、理念和方法,以提高游戏的技术水平。
5. 沟通和协调:游戏客户端软件工程师需要与其他部门和团队沟通和协调,共同完成项目的开发和发布,维护团队的合作氛围和良好的团队关系。
6. 诊断和解决问题:游戏客户端软件工程师需要诊断和解决客户端上出现的所有问题,例如游戏卡顿和崩溃等问题,基于开发经验进行优化和解决。
7. 报告和反馈:游戏客户端软件工程师需要及时向上级汇报客户端开发进展、发现问题和提出解决方案,及时反馈问题并给出解决方案。
总之,游戏客户端软件工程师是游戏客户端开发团队中不可或缺的一部分,需要具备扎实的编程基础、熟悉游戏行业动态、对游戏玩法与用户体验有深入的研究和理解,能够解决各种复杂的客户端问题,并协同其他团队完成项目开发和推广。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。